Add 25/8 and 49/28
1st number: 3 1/8, 2nd number: 1 21/28
25/8 + 49/28 is 39/8.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 8 and 28 is 56
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 56 - For the 1st fraction, since 8 × 7 = 56,
25/8 = 25 × 7/8 × 7 = 175/56 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 2 = 56,
49/28 = 49 × 2/28 × 2 = 98/56 - Add the two like fractions:
175/56 + 98/56 = 175 + 98/56 = 273/56 - 273/56 simplified gives 39/8
- So, 25/8 + 49/28 = 39/8
